About this course

The Australian Matriculation (AUSMAT) is an internationally recognised pre-university programme, well-structured with a balanced emphasis on coursework and external examinations. Academic scores are based on continuous school assessments and external examinations held in November. Upon completion of this programme, successful students will be awarded the Western Australian Certificate of Education (WACE) and gain entries into top universities of their choice both locally and abroad.

Balanced Assessment Structure
50% school-based assessments and 50% external examinations administered by the Department of Education, Western Australia.

Subject Offered

Students are required to select a combination of 5 courses including English Language.

English Language (either one):

  • English
  • *English as an Additional Language/Dialect (EALD)
  • General English
Arts / Social Sciences:

  • Accounting and Finance
  • Business Management and Enterprise
  • Economics
  • Psychology
Mathematics / Science / Technology:

  • Applied Information Technology
  • General Applied Information Technology
  • Biology
  • Human Biology
  • Chemistry
  • Mathematics Applications
  • Mathematics Methods
  • Mathematics Specialist
  • Physics
Compulsory Subjects:

  • Service Learning
  • Character Formation

NOTE:

  1. *Additional English proficiency evidence is required to be produced for EALD (for less than 7 years of English medium education)
  2. ATAR courses are only offered in January & June intakes.
  3. General subjects and Human Biology (ATAR course) are only offered in the June intake.
  4. August intake students will need to re-register their courses in the subsequent January semester allowing them to choose different course combination depending on the course requirement.

Entry RequirementsApplicants must have one of the following Entry requirements:

Sijil Pelajaran Malaysia (SPM)
Min. 5 credits and a pass in Bahasa Melayu and Sejarah (History)

O-Levels / IGCSE
Min. 5 credits in any subjects

ICCE General Certificate
Min. 80% in 5 subjects

Unified Examination Certificate (UEC)
Min. 5 Bs

Other Qualifications
Other equivalent qualifications recognised by the Ministry of Higher Education (MOHE) or Malaysian Government will be considered on a case-by-case basis

Specific Requirement – For MCKL College (Penang, Pykett Campus):
SPM or IGCSE – A minimum grade C (credit) in any of the subject combinations below:

  1. Sciences- Physics, Chemistry, Biology
  2. Mathematics- Mathematics, Additional Mathematics
  3. Languages-English
  4. Humanities-Accounting, Business Studies, Economics

English Requirements

SPM B
IGCSE (English as Second Language) B
IGCSE (First Language English) C
UEC English B4
O Level Grade C

NOTE:
*English Placement Test (EPT) is required for applicants who do not meet the minimum English requirement.
